About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Own a global territory and manage a portfolio of partnerships
- Develop and execute a territory strategy to drive new business
- Manage the full partnership cycle from prospecting to closing
- Build relationships with senior decision-makers across the market
- Provide consultative solutions to meet partner goals
- Spot and act on commercial opportunities
- Deliver strong presentations and proposals
- Represent The PIE at global conferences and events
- Maintain accurate CRM and forecasts
